1. Understand the Background
Before we dive into the process, it is essential to understand the background of the Bitcoin Cash hard fork. Bitcoin Cash was created as a result of a hard fork from the original Bitcoin blockchain in 2017. This hard fork led to the creation of two separate blockchains: Bitcoin (BTC) and Bitcoin Cash (BCH). If you held Bitcoin in your Exodus wallet during the hard fork, you were entitled to receive Bitcoin Cash as well.
